Behind the first massively multiplayer virtual world was a home computer that was comically underpowered by today’s standards. Introduced in November 1982, the Commodore 64 was named for its then-generous 64 kilobytes of memory. In its twelve years on the market, it became the best-selling desktop computer in history. A conservative estimate puts its sales at 12.5 million machines worldwide.
The C64 sold for $595 in the US, compared to about $1500 for an Apple II with just 48 kilobytes of memory, and £399 in the UK. The computer, which looked like a thick keyboard, could use a TV as a monitor. Its operating system and the BASIC programming language were built into its hardware, requiring no disk to boot up. Typical for the time, an external drive to store and read software on floppy disks cost extra. Commodore, declared CEO Jack Tramiel, made ‘computers for the masses, not the classes’.
The C64’s low price was made possible by an unusual selection of chips. The CPU was a cheap, efficient, stripped-down industrial controller. The sound chip was designed for music synthesizers, the graphics chip for video games. The result was an inexpensive machine whose sound and 16-color palette were ahead of their time.
In the 1980s, its gaming chops made the C64 low status. ‘The dismissive label of “game machine” implied that because the C64 was good for playing games, it was “too much fun” to take seriously and could not also be used for ‘serious’ things like word processing (which it was used for)’, writesvideo game scholar Jesper Juul inToo Much Fun, a 2024 history of the Commodore 64. ‘The label also meant that if you wanted to be “serious”, you should get a much more expensive computer with nearly identical capabilities except for the ability to play good games’.
But the C64’s cultural implications were quite serious. It helped move video gaming out of arcades, where sessions had to end quickly so players would feed more coins into the machines. It permitted open-ended play at home, enabling a far wider range of games, including one that heralded, for good and ill, today’s hyperconnected world.
Four years after the C64’s introduction, a cosmetically refreshed version dubbed the Commodore 64C came bundled with new software, including a word processor, and offered the option of a Mac-like icon-based operating system. Crucially, it included a telecom program connecting C64 users to a dedicated information network called QuantumLink. Known familiarly as Q-Link, the system offered access at significantly lower prices than competitors like CompuServe.
Q-Link encouraged real-time interactions among C64 owners. Like CompuServe subscribers, they could use online chat, join forums, and play games together, including chess, blackjack, and hangman, with other users. But Q-Link’s most revolutionary game took a few more years to roll out. Developed at Lucasfilm’s games division, it was called Habitat.
Observers at the time, including Q-Link’s marketing team, had trouble explaining what it was. One journalist called Habitat a ‘world simulation game’, another ‘an adventure game…which will involve players from all over the country playing the game at the same time’. Afeature in Compute! magazine described it as ‘an intriguing combination of telegaming and straight online chatting’. Author Kathy Yakal wrote that ‘Habitat, unique to this point in the history of computer entertainment, is an early version of the kind of entertainment often predicted by industry futurists: the interactive motion picture’.
Unlike a movie, however, Habitat had no plot, and unlike an adventure game, it had no goal. It instead offered the tools with which to create a mini-society.

Habitat introduced the term avatar as now used in online contexts. It offered the first in-game currency – players got 2,000 tokens when they started and 100 more each day they logged on – and the first chance for players to buy and sell among themselves. It let them customize their avatars. ‘It was the first time you could pay for cosmetics in a game, which is a multibillion-dollar industry now’, says Handy. Players owned houses they could decorate. They gathered at the central fountain and chatted in speech balloons with other avatars. They threw parties. One published a newspaper called ‘The Rant’. Another started a church, The Order of the Holy Walnut.
The game ‘was deliberately open ended and pluralistic’, creators Chip Morningstar and F Randall Farmer explained in a 1990 paper called ‘The Lessons of Lucasfilm’s Habitat’.
With such open-ended possibilities, even testing with a few hundred participants produced unpredictable outcomes. A puzzle-based treasure hunt took weeks to build. One player solved it in just eight hours, before many others could even get started. ‘The result was that one person had had a wonderful experience, dozens of others were left bewildered, and a huge investment in design and setup time had been consumed in an eyeblink’, wrote Morningstar and Farmer. They had to stop thinking like traditional game designers and more like rule makers.
In another case of unintended consequences, players discovered an arbitrage opportunity. The game included machines called Vendroids, where players could buy items like storage chests or avatar heads, and Pawn Machines, where they could sell them back. Often referred to as vendos, the vending machines were another Habitat first. They produced the items on demand, with no production cost. To make play more lifelike, prices varied from place to place.
But the creators made a mistake. They priced dolls at 75 tokens at one Vendroid and 100T at a Pawn Machine across town. Worse, crystal balls were for sale in one place at 18,000T and could be hocked at 30,000T in another. A few wily players spent hours going back and forth buying and selling dolls, then used their profits to do the same with crystal balls. Each wound up with hundreds of thousands of tokens, quintupling Habitat’s money supply overnight.
‘I gotta say, that was a Monday morning I’ll never forget in my life’, says Farmer. It was the first example of what is now known as a ‘dupe bug’, or money in a game seemingly coming out of nowhere.
When asked about their suddenly expanded bank balances, the arbitrageurs replied, ‘We got it fair and square! And we’re not going to tell you how!’ They eventually explained, and the bug was fixed. Farmer, who served as Habitat’s administrator (‘the Oracle’), communicating with players, let them keep the money. They used it to sponsor treasure hunt games for the community, giving the incident a constructive conclusion.
A happier surprise was the spontaneous emergence of performing arts groups. To coordinate their movements despite the latency of their slow connections, performers practiced using stopwatches and telephone calls. ‘It looked like it was done in synchrony when in fact it was all wildly asynchronous and decoupled’, Morningstarrecalled in a 2022 interview. ‘The fact that people would go to the kinds of lengths that were required, the kinds of obsessive attention to detail, to engage in that kind of creativity – it speaks to something very powerful about people’s drive to interact with each other and be creative.’
Such devotion is all the more impressive when you consider that by 1988, when paid beta testing began, players were paying $4.80 an hour for connection time. Some enthusiasts ran into trouble. A teenage tester ran up a $600 bill in a month, leading his father to demand that he quit. Another player complained that Habitat had made Q-Link too expensive. In his first two years on Q-Link, he’d spent just $35 total. ‘But in the last month, while I was playing Habitat I spent $270!!! I can’t afford that’, he wrote. ‘You need to make it cheaper’.
Habitat was a remarkable technological achievement, built on a platform with just 64 kilobytes of memory and 100 kilobytes of disk space, using 300-baud modems that sent 30 characters a second. Creating the impression of rich visual interaction was almost a magic trick under these conditions. It required an innovative allocation of most code to the server, with the player’s client using a simple list of object definitions and commands like GET. ‘That really helped keep things speedy’, says Stuart Cass, known online as Stublad, who serves as Habitat’s volunteer archivist and historian. ‘This kind of technical model became much more commonplace later on but it was still novel at the time.’
Announced in 1986, the game didn’t reach the general public until 1989 because the problems were both difficult and novel. ‘Debugging distributed systems was a new thing’, explains Morningstar in an email, and ‘introducing a population of humans into the picture added an entire new tier of testing and debugging that nobody anticipated (even though in retrospect it should have been obvious) and nobody had any experience with, so we had to learn as we went. A couple of very big learning curves to overcome.’
Farmer puts it succinctly: ‘We did the impossible.’
When Habitat finally launched for all Q-Link subscribers, the company rebranded the game as Club Caribe, eliminating the pilot test’s weapons and magic wands and some of its fantastic elements. The change saved money, and framing the world’s open-ended play as an island vacation seemed more understandable to a mass audience. Much of the code remained unchanged, however, and soon some of the weirder features, including alien avatar heads, reappeared.
Club Caribe had its own special qualities, including a ‘nude beach’ where the avatars’ clothing was replaced with pink pixels, only to reappear once they left the area. Penguin races were popular sports. ‘Wave teams’ held monthly competitions, performing slow-motion routines that looked ‘very much like cheerleading on Valium’, combining steps, gestures, and text.
Long before social media, Habitat revealed the complexities and dangers of online interactions among many individuals. Some players proved upstanding members of the community, while others went rogue. Different people have different goals, personalities, and moral codes, and Habitat demonstrated that in an online setting ‘people will do everything that can possibly be done – good, bad, evil, neutral, weird, crazy’, says Handy, whose museum has organized the game’s rebirth asNeohabitat.
Farmer and Morningstar, he says, ‘learned from Habitat that people are kind of horrible, and if they’re given anonymity and free rein, they will do horrible things, and they will do against-the-rules things, but they will also do wonderful things and form communities. It’s like some kind of weird coral reef phenomenon where you get wonderfully delicious fish and super-poisonous fish. They’re all there. You don’t get to choose. It all comes together.’
